Chris West to leave Macmillan

It is with regret that I announce that Chris West, Regional Director for Latin America, will be leaving Macmillan after many years of outstanding service. Chris’ last day in the office will be later in July.
Chris has worked for Macmillan in Britain, Africa, the Middle East, the United States, and Latin America. He has been based in Mexico since 1980, and was a founding shareholder of Macmillan’s first Latin American company in Mexico in 1982. Macmillan now has four English Language Teaching companies and three Spanish Curriculum Publishing companies in Latin America, and nearly 800 employees.
In his remarkable and varied career with Macmillan, Chris started out in sales in Africa but he will be best remembered for his leadership in building the Latin American businesses pretty well from scratch to the position of pre-eminence and prestige held today across Mexico, Argentina, Brazil and Peru. Chris’ stature as an educational publisher and businessman rests in part on his professionalism and dedication but more significantly on his profound understanding of and empathy with his customers, colleagues and staff and his winning combination of intelligence and charm.
Annette Thomas, Chief Executive Macmillan Publishers Ltd, paid tribute to Chris, saying: “It has been a privilege to work with Chris and to see how he has managed such an amazing record of growth and success. It will be very difficult for all of us to see him go. He will be enormously missed and we wish him the very best.”
